LOS ANGELES -- Green Bay Packers head coach Mike McCarthy had a good problem on his hands in determining his inactive roster Sunday afternoon for the Rams, as all 53 players on the roster practiced to some degree coming off the bye week.

As such, he was able to give some players an additional weekend off, beginning with right guard Justin McCray.

McCray has been active the last few weeks as he nurses an injured shoulder, but he was active only for "emergency" purposes.

Cornerback Bashaud Breeland is also inactive, as he has continued to nurse a hamstring injury suffered shortly after joining the team.

Also inactive for the Packers against the Rams are:

  • Tim Boyle, QB
  • Tony Brown, CB
  • Korey Toomer, LB
  • Alex Light, OL
  • J'Mon Moore, WR

Los Angeles will play another week without emerging star wide receiver Cooper Kupp (knee). 

Other inactives for the Rams are: 

  • Darious Williams, DB
  • Justin Davis, RB
  • John Kelly, RB
  • Trevon Young, LB
  • Sebastian Joseph-Day, DT
  • Johnny Mundt, TE
